Barbara Bakkantyne
Early History of Irish Crochet Lace" traces the origins of Irish crochet lace, which began during the Great Irish Famine and evolved into a remarkable art form. The book features extensive illustrations of 39 lace pieces, ranging from early, almost primitive examples to exquisite works of art.
Text in English
